Discover comprehensive FinTech bootcamps in Toronto, offering hands-on training in financial analysis, Python programming, machine learning, and data visualization for lucrative career opportunities.
A Comprehensive Guide to FinTech Bootcamps in Toronto
FinTech bootcamps in Toronto offer intensive, hands-on training designed to prepare students for a range of careers in financial technology. Participants will gain proficiency in key skills such as financial analysis, programming with Python, machine learning, and data visualization, which are critical in the modern financial landscape. This guide will cover what to expect from courses, schools that offer training, top bootcamps, cost factors, benefits, job opportunities, and ultimately, whether these courses are worth the investment.
What Will You Learn in FinTech Bootcamps?
FinTech bootcamps typically cover a variety of essential topics necessary for a successful career in the financial technology sector. Participants can expect to learn how to analyze financial data, utilize programming languages like Python, and gain an understanding of tools that facilitate data management and analysis.
- Understanding the fundamentals of financial analysis and market trends.
- Proficiency in Python programming for data manipulation and algorithmic trading.
- Hands-on experience with data visualization tools such as Tableau and Power BI.
- Knowledge of blockchain technology and its applications in finance.
- Skills in creating predictive models using machine learning techniques.
- Experience with SQL for managing and querying relational databases.
- Understanding of different financial products and services offered in the market.
- Development of a professional portfolio to demonstrate competencies to employers.
Schools Offering FinTech Training
Several reputable institutions in Toronto provide comprehensive bootcamp-style training in FinTech. These schools offer various formats and content tailored to the needs of prospective students, including in-person and live online options.
- Noble Desktop: Founded in 1990, Noble Desktop offers immersive courses in finance technology, allowing students to gain hands-on experience in real-world applications. Their FinTech bootcamps focus on Python, SQL, and financial modeling, preparing graduates for various roles in the industry.
- General Assembly: With a dedicated campus in Toronto, General Assembly provides courses in data science and digital marketing along with an extensive FinTech bootcamp. The program emphasizes practical skills and networking opportunities in the tech-finance crossover.
- University of Toronto School of Continuing Studies (UofT SCS): UofT SCS offers a robust FinTech Boot Camp that immerses students in financial technology and programming concepts. Their 24-week program focuses on both theoretical understanding and practical applications through project work.
- Practical Programming: This school emphasizes hands-on learning in subjects such as Python and machine learning for finance. They provide flexible online course options that cater to busy professionals looking to upskill.
- BrainStation: BrainStation enhances the learning experience with their focus on digital skills and cutting-edge technology, including blockchain and financial modeling. They host part-time programs that accommodate diverse learners.
Top FinTech Courses and Bootcamps
Exploring the offerings from leading schools provides insight into varied course structures and topics in FinTech. The following courses stand out for their curriculum and outcomes:
- Noble Desktop FinTech Bootcamp: This 114-hour course covers financial analysis, programming with Python, and data visualization techniques, including aspects of machine learning. Students benefit from 1-on-1 mentoring and a free retake option, enhancing their learning experience.
- General Assembly Data Science Bootcamp: Over 12 weeks, students are trained in SQL, Excel, Tableau, and Python, equipping them for data-driven decision-making roles. The program also prioritizes interpersonal skills necessary for effective communication in analytics.
- UofT SCS FinTech Boot Camp: This 24-week bootcamp provides comprehensive knowledge, including advanced trading algorithms and cryptocurrency. Students create a portfolio of projects that demonstrate their projects and skills to future employers.
- Practical Programming FinTech Bootcamp: A 60-hour immersive course that teaches Python for financial analysis and algorithmic trading, directly from industry professionals. The flexible online format accommodates varying schedules while ensuring in-depth learning.
- Noble Desktop Python for Data Science Bootcamp: This 30-hour course focuses on foundational programming skills in Python, ideal for beginners looking to delve into the world of data science. The course offers a free retake, giving students the chance to reinforce their learning.
Cost and Variability of Classes
FinTech bootcamp pricing varies based on program length, content depth, and school reputation. Generally, costs range from around $1,295 to over $16,000, depending on the intensity and duration of the training.
- The Noble Desktop FinTech Bootcamp is priced at $4,995 for a comprehensive 114-hour course, emphasizing extensive practical skills.
- The University of Toronto's 24-week bootcamp costs approximately $10,500, offering a detailed exploration of financial technology trends and applications.
- General Assembly's 12-week Data Science Bootcamp costs around $16,450, reflecting its immersive curriculum and strong industry connections.
- Practical Programming offers a more affordable option at $2,995 for its 60-hour FinTech Bootcamp, focusing on essential programming skills.
- The Python for Data Science Bootcamp by Noble Desktop is the least expensive option at $1,495, focusing on programming fundamentals in a compact format.
- These costs also reflect the potential return on investment, with many graduates moving into high-paying roles in the industry upon completion.
Benefits of Taking FinTech Classes and Bootcamps
Engaging in FinTech bootcamps brings several benefits that can enhance participants' career prospects and skill sets. These advantages often justify the costs associated with enrollment.
- Hands-on Experience: Bootcamps provide practical, real-world projects that participants can showcase, strengthening their resumes.
- Expert Instruction: Courses are typically taught by industry professionals sharing valuable insights and experience, ensuring a quality learning experience.
- Career Support: Many programs offer career services, including resume workshops and job placement assistance, helping students transition into the workforce.
- Networking Opportunities: Studying in a bootcamp setting allows students to connect with peers and professionals, potentially opening new doors within the industry.
- Flexible Learning: Options for online or in-person classes enable participants to choose formats that fit their schedules, accommodating working professionals.
Jobs, Industries, and Salaries in FinTech
Graduates of FinTech bootcamps have various career paths available within the booming financial technology sector. Job opportunities span across multiple industries, each offering competitive salaries.
- Financial Analyst: Financial Analysts are responsible for analyzing data to provide investment recommendations. Required skills include analytical thinking, familiarity with financial modeling, and proficiency in software such as Excel and SQL. Average salary in Toronto: $68,000 per year.
- Data Scientist: Data Scientists develop algorithms and models to extract valuable insights from data. Essential skills include knowledge of programming (Python/R), statistical analysis, and data visualization. Average salary in Toronto: $98,000 per year.
- Software Engineer: Software Engineers design and develop applications, including those used in financial services. Skills needed include programming proficiency and understanding of software development methodologies. Average salary in Toronto: $85,000 per year.
- Python Developer: Python Developers apply their programming skills to automate tasks, develop applications, and analyze large data sets. Knowledge of databases and frameworks is crucial. Average salary in Toronto: $124,000 per year.
Are the Courses Worth It?
The value of FinTech bootcamps largely hinges on the cost versus the potential career advancement and salary improvements they offer. While some bootcamps may require a significant financial commitment, earnings in high-demand FinTech roles can compensate for the initial investment. Taking into account the practical skills learned, networking opportunities, and career support services, many graduates find the programs lead to substantial job offers.
Additionally, the targeted skill development in areas like Python and data analysis prepares students effectively for the types of roles most sought after in the sector. It's advisable for prospective students to consider their prior experience, career goals, and financial readiness when evaluating whether to enroll. Ultimately, for many, the robust career landscapes in the FinTech sector justify the costs associated with training.